python如何向表格中添加数据,不覆盖原有数据?

Python015

python如何向表格中添加数据,不覆盖原有数据?,第1张

import xlrd

from xlutils.copy import copy

向已存在Excel中添加sheet:

#打开需要操作的excel表

wb=xlrd.open_workbook(path)

#复制原有

newb=copy(wb)

#新增sheet

wbsheet=newb.add_sheet(“sheet名”)

向已存在sheet中添加行

#获取原有excel表中名为‘table'的sheet

tabsheet = newb.get_sheet('table')

#k表示该sheet的最后一行

k=len(tabsheet.rows)

#在原有sheet后面新增数据

tabsheet.write(k,0,data1)

tabsheet.write(k,1,data2)

望采纳!

1.改变表单名称

2.新建表单

3.删除表单

1.写入指定单元格

2.整行写入

3.根据列表遍历写入

4.在指定范围的单元格写入它的坐标

注意:为避免出错,通常不建议直接改写原文件